Katoob is a light weight, multi lingual, BIDI-aware text editor.
It supports opening and saving files in multiple encodings.
The main support is for Arabic language, But language specific features can be added.
It should run on most BSD and POSIX compliant operating systems.

Hi Mohammed, I have just installed katoob on Debian ( running sid ), it's working great, but there is error msg that shows up everytime I run katoob :
"There is no spellchecking dictionary available, Please make sure that you have installed at least one."
what should I install ?
Install aspell-en
